You need an FFL to work on guns for money. Or guns other then yours even for free.
I was once investigated by the state for gunsmithing without a licence. You need an FFL to engrave, plate, restock rebuild, build or paint a firearm or parts. As an example you are not even leagly allowed to pin and weld a muzzle brake on a upper for someone without a FFL even if the upper is not attached to a receiver. On the other hand if you purchase 4 loweres and make them into guns for yourself and put them into the EFA10 system and then decide you want to resell them as guns this would be OK without an FFL as long as you only personal sell 4 within a calendar year.
